This morning I went for a Resting and Exertion metabolism test at the YMCA as well as to find out my target heart rate. It was an excellent experience... the testing was very simple, the resting you sit and breath into the machine, the exertion you are on a treadmill (or bike) breathing into the machine. After I received printouts of all the information and how to use it. The two ladies doing the test also explained everything and went into simple nutrition explaination. So heres the background....My NUTs maintenance plan is 1000-1200 calories per day. She said if I kept losing to up the calories some by adding an additional bread carb. Here is what my metabolism test showed RMR (what my body burns just to survive) 1411 calories Lifestyle + Additional (calories burned performing daily activities) 423 calories Exercise (calories burned for 20 minutes of moderate exercise) 176 calories So in the course of a day I burn approx 1834 calories as long as I get 30 mins of moderate exercise.  Here is the breakdown of the calories Maintenance Zone 1411-1834 calories Weight Loss Zone 1129-1411 calories Soooooo basically I need to eat more :-) I end up typically around 1100 calories a day...so I am below the weight loss zone, I am going to start food logging Monday and work on getting my calories towards the 1300 range and see what happens. As for the Heart Rate I wont bore you with the details but I got a breakdown of where my fat burning zone rates are as well as my carbohydrate burning zone. My metabolism was 'normal' for somebody of my age/height/weight and my Fitness Level came out as Good (the leves were very low, low, fair, good, excellent and superior).
